#b23503 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b23503 is composed of 69.8% red, 20.8%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.2%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 35.5%. #b23503 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a06 with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#b23503 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b23503 has RGB values of R:178, G:53,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.98,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11678979.

Shades and Tints of #b23503
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040100 is the darkest color, while #fff4f0 is the lightest one.
